Gameplay Overview:

Rooftop Snipers Unblocked is a browser-based multiplayer shooting game that employs a minimalistic yet addictive approach. Players control a pixelated character armed with a sniper rifle, and their goal is to eliminate opponents by accurately shooting from vantage points on rooftops. The simplicity of the game, coupled with its intuitive controls, enables individuals to quickly immerse themselves in the gameplay.
